400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

如何比较两个excel差什么

作者:路由通
|
43人看过
发布时间:2026-04-20 14:51:30
标签:
在日常办公与数据分析中,我们经常需要对比两个版本的电子表格以找出差异,无论是核对财务数据、追踪项目进度,还是整合多源信息。本文将系统性地介绍超过十种专业且实用的方法,从最基础的目视检查与公式函数,到利用条件格式、查询工具,乃至专业对比软件的深度应用。内容涵盖对单元格内容、行列结构、公式逻辑及格式设置的全方位比较,旨在为用户提供一套清晰、可操作的全流程解决方案,帮助您高效、精准地定位任何细微差别,提升数据处理的准确性与工作效率。
如何比较两个excel差什么

       在数据驱动的现代办公环境中,微软的电子表格软件(Microsoft Excel)已成为不可或缺的工具。我们时常会面对这样的情境:手头有两份看似相同却又可能存在微妙差别的表格文件。它们或许是同一份报告的不同修订版本,可能是来自两个部门的销售数据汇总,抑或是系统导出数据与手工录入结果的比对。如何快速、准确、全面地找出两者之间的差异,避免因数据不一致导致的决策失误,是一项至关重要的技能。本文将深入探讨多种比较两个电子表格差异的方法与技巧,从入门到精通,为您构建一套完整的解决方案。

       明确比较的目标与范畴

       在开始任何技术操作之前,清晰的比较目标是成功的第一步。您需要问自己:我究竟想比较什么?是单纯比较单元格内显示的数字或文本是否一致?还是需要深究背后公式(Formula)的计算逻辑是否相同?差异可能存在于数值内容,也可能隐藏在行列结构、单元格格式(如字体、颜色、边框)、甚至工作表(Worksheet)的名称和数量之中。预先界定比较的范围,能帮助您选择最合适的高效工具,避免在无关的细节上浪费时间。例如,若仅需核对最终计算结果,则只需比较值;若需审计计算过程,则必须对比公式本身。

       基础方法一:并排查看与目视检查

       对于数据量较小、结构简单的表格,最直接的方法是开启两个工作簿(Workbook),利用电子表格软件自带的“并排查看”功能。您可以在“视图”选项卡中找到“并排查看”和“同步滚动”命令。启用后,两个窗口将并列排列,当您滚动其中一个窗口时,另一个会同步滚动,极大方便了逐行逐列的肉眼比对。这种方法直观,无需复杂操作,但完全依赖人工注意力,效率低下且容易出错,仅适用于数据量极少或进行快速初步筛查的场景。

       基础方法二:利用等式公式进行单元格级比对

       这是最经典且灵活的差异查找方法之一。其核心思想是使用一个简单的等式,例如在一个新的工作表或空白区域输入公式“=A1=B1”。这个公式会返回逻辑值“真”(TRUE)或“假”(FALSE)。若两个被比较的单元格内容完全相同,则返回“真”;若有任何不同,则返回“假”。您可以将此公式复制填充至需要对比的整个数据区域,所有显示为“假”的单元格即为存在差异的位置。此方法的优势在于可以精确到每一个单元格,并且能够区分文本、数字、日期等不同类型数据的差异。但需要注意的是,它对于公式单元格,比较的是公式计算出的结果值,而非公式文本本身。

       进阶技巧:结合条件格式突出显示差异

       将上述公式法与条件格式(Conditional Formatting)功能结合,可以实现差异的视觉化高亮显示,让结果一目了然。操作步骤是:首先选中待比较的区域之一,然后在“开始”选项卡中找到“条件格式”,选择“新建规则”,再选择“使用公式确定要设置格式的单元格”。在公式框中输入类似“=A1<>Sheet2!A1”的公式(假设您正在将当前工作表的A1与名为“Sheet2”的工作表的A1进行比较)。接着设置一个醒目的格式,如红色填充或加粗边框。点击确定后,所有与参照区域内容不同的单元格都会自动被标记出来。这种方法极大地提升了查阅效率。

       处理行与列的结构性差异

       有时差异并非体现在单元格内容上,而是整个行或列的有无。例如,一个表格比另一个表格多出了一行数据。查找此类结构性差异,可以借助“查询”类函数。一个强大的工具是“查找与引用”类别下的“行差异”或“列差异”功能(通常通过快捷键实现,例如选择区域后按“Ctrl+”查找行差异,按“Ctrl+Shift+”查找列差异)。更系统的方法是使用“COUNTIF”或“MATCH”等函数构建辅助列。例如,您可以以一列关键标识(如订单号、员工工号)为依据,使用“COUNTIF”函数检查该标识在另一个表格中是否存在,从而快速找出仅存在于某一表格中的独立行。

       深度比较公式与计算逻辑

       当表格中包含大量公式时,比较的复杂度会上升。因为即使两个单元格显示的计算结果相同,它们背后的公式也可能截然不同。电子表格软件提供了一个名为“公式审核”的工具组。您可以通过“公式”选项卡下的“显示公式”命令,让所有单元格直接显示公式文本而非结果,然后再使用并排查看或条件格式方法进行比较。此外,“追踪引用单元格”和“追踪从属单元格”功能可以帮助您可视化公式的引用关系,这对于理解复杂模型和发现逻辑差异至关重要。

       利用“照相机”功能进行动态区域比对

       这是一个较少被提及但非常实用的技巧。电子表格软件的“照相机”功能(可能需要手动添加到快速访问工具栏)可以将一个选定的单元格区域拍摄为一张可自由移动、缩放且能动态链接源数据的图片。您可以将两个需要比较的区域分别拍摄为“照片”,然后将它们重叠放置。由于链接是动态的,当源数据发生变化时,“照片”也会自动更新。通过调整上层图片的透明度,您可以像使用“硫酸纸”一样,非常直观地看到两个区域在位置和内容上的任何偏移与不同。

       使用“数据透视表”进行汇总数据对比

       如果您的目标不是逐行对比,而是比较高维度的汇总统计结果(如各部门的销售总额、各产品的平均成本),那么数据透视表(PivotTable)是最佳选择。您可以将两个数据源分别生成数据透视表,并将它们并排放置。通过比较两个透视表中相同字段的汇总值,可以快速发现数据在聚合层面上的差异。更进一步,您可以使用“数据模型”功能将两个表格添加到模型,然后创建基于多个表格的数据透视表,直接在一个透视表中并排显示来自两个源的对比数据,差异立现。

       借助“查询编辑器”进行数据清洗与比对

       在较新版本的电子表格软件中,内置了强大的“获取和转换数据”功能(在“数据”选项卡中,通常称为“Power Query”)。它不仅可以整合和清洗数据,还能用于精细比较。您可以将两个表格导入查询编辑器,然后使用“合并查询”操作。选择“完全外部连接”可以找出两个表中的所有行,并通过添加自定义列来标记某行是仅存在于左表、右表还是两者皆有。这种方法尤其适合处理大型数据集,并且所有步骤均可记录和重复执行,非常适合需要定期进行的对比任务。

       专业工具:第三方电子表格比较软件

       对于极其重要、结构复杂或需要生成详细审计报告的对比任务,使用专业的第三方文件比较软件是更高效可靠的选择。这类软件(例如“Spreadsheet Compare”,它曾是微软官方提供的一款独立工具)能够进行全方位的深度对比。它们不仅可以比较单元格值和公式,还能识别工作表名称、行列隐藏状态、单元格注释、数据验证规则、图表对象乃至宏代码(VBA)的差异。对比结果通常以并排或混合视图展示,并用颜色清晰标注所有类型的更改,支持生成详细的差异报告文档。对于财务审计、法律合规和软件版本控制等专业领域,这类工具几乎是标准配置。

       版本控制思维的引入

       如果您经常需要处理同一文件的多版本迭代,不妨引入版本控制的思维。虽然电子表格软件并非为版本控制而设计,但您可以结合云存储服务(如OneDrive、SharePoint)的版本历史功能。这些服务会自动保存文件的历史版本,允许您查看任一旧版本,并将其与当前版本下载到本地后,再用前述方法进行比较。另一种方法是建立良好的文件命名和管理规范,例如在文件名中加入版本号和日期,并在文件内通过特定工作表或单元格记录重要的修改日志,从源头上减少混乱。

       宏与脚本编程实现自动化比较

       对于需要频繁、批量执行相同比较逻辑的任务,手动操作不再可行。此时,可以利用电子表格软件内置的自动化编程功能——宏(Macro)与Visual Basic for Applications脚本。您可以录制或编写一段脚本,让它自动打开两个指定文件,遍历指定的单元格区域,按照预设规则(如比较值、公式或格式)进行比对,并将所有差异输出到一个新的报告工作表中。虽然这需要一定的编程知识,但它能实现最高程度的自动化和定制化,一劳永逸地解决重复性对比工作。

       比较过程中的注意事项与陷阱

       在进行比较时,有几个常见陷阱需要警惕。首先是“浮点数计算误差”,由于计算机二进制存储特性,某些小数运算结果可能存在极其微小的尾差,导致本应相同的数字被误判为不同。处理时可以考虑使用“ROUND”函数进行四舍五入后再比较。其次是“格式导致的视觉误导”,例如一个单元格显示为“10%”,其实际存储值可能是数字“0.1”,直接与文本“10%”比较会返回“假”。务必分清“显示值”与“实际值”。最后是“隐藏行列与筛选状态”,确保在比较前取消所有筛选并展开所有隐藏的行列,以免遗漏数据。

       构建标准化的对比工作流程

       综合以上各种方法,我们可以为不同类型的比较需求设计标准化的工作流程。对于日常快速核对,可以采用“条件格式法”;对于定期报表审计,可以采用“查询编辑器合并法”或“专业软件法”;对于复杂模型的验证,则需综合运用“公式审核”与“单元格比对”。建议将常用的比较步骤(如特定的公式、查询设置)保存为模板文件或自定义快速访问工具栏按钮,形成个人或团队的知识资产,从而持续提升数据工作的质量与效率。

       总而言之,比较两个电子表格的差异并非单一方法可以解决,而是一个需要根据具体场景选择合适工具的系统性过程。从最基础的人工检查到高度自动化的脚本,技术手段在不断进化,但核心始终在于对数据本身的理解和对比较目标的明确。掌握这套多层次的方法论,您将能从容应对各种数据核对挑战,确保手中数据的准确性与可靠性,为精准决策打下坚实基础。

相关文章
网络电视怎么升级
网络电视升级涉及硬件性能提升与软件系统优化两大维度。本文将从系统检测、固件更新、应用管理、硬件兼容、网络优化等十二个核心方面,系统阐述网络电视升级的完整路径与实操细节,涵盖从基础设置到高级调试的全流程,旨在为用户提供一份清晰、安全、有效的升级指南,帮助充分释放设备潜能,提升观看体验。
2026-04-20 14:51:29
83人看过
excel文件兼容模式是什么意思
兼容模式是微软表格处理软件为保障旧版本文件在新环境中正常使用而设计的特殊运行状态。当用户在新版软件中打开由早期版本创建的文件时,系统会自动或手动启用此功能,以确保文件格式、函数与显示效果能够被正确识别和处理,从而避免因版本差异导致的数据错乱或功能失效问题。这一机制在文档迁移与协作场景中具有重要的实用价值。
2026-04-20 14:51:09
287人看过
什么浏览器可以图片转为word
在数字化办公与学习场景中,将图片中的文字内容快速、准确地转换为可编辑的Word文档,是一项极具实用价值的需求。本文将深入探讨,哪些主流浏览器本身具备或通过扩展程序支持图片转Word功能。文章不仅会详细介绍谷歌浏览器、微软Edge等浏览器的原生工具与核心扩展,还会系统分析其背后的光学字符识别技术原理、操作步骤、优缺点对比以及使用时的注意事项,旨在为用户提供一份详尽、专业且可操作性强的权威指南。
2026-04-20 14:51:09
397人看过
excel表格鼠标为什么只能横滚动
在Excel使用过程中,表格鼠标只能横向滚动是一个常见现象,其背后涉及软件设计逻辑、视图模式、工作表结构及操作设置等多重因素。本文将深入剖析这一问题的十二个核心成因,从冻结窗格、工作表保护到滚动区域限制等,提供详细的排查步骤与解决方案。通过理解这些机制,用户能更高效地掌控表格浏览,提升数据处理体验。
2026-04-20 14:50:45
310人看过
7寸屏手机有哪些
随着用户对移动影音娱乐与高效办公需求的增长,屏幕尺寸接近或达到7英寸的手机正成为市场上一类独特的产品。这类设备通常被称作“巨屏手机”或“平板手机”,它们在提供沉浸式视觉体验的同时,也面临着便携性与握持感的平衡挑战。本文将为您系统梳理目前市面上主流的7英寸屏幕手机选项,深入分析其核心配置、设计特点与适用场景,并探讨这类产品的未来发展趋势,帮助您在追求极致视觉与考量日常实用之间做出明智选择。
2026-04-20 14:49:52
140人看过
为什么word打开后就闪退了
当您满怀期待地双击那个熟悉的图标,却只看到窗口一闪而过,随之而来的是程序的崩溃与工作的中断,这无疑令人沮丧。微软Word(Microsoft Word)的闪退问题并非单一原因所致,它可能源于软件自身的冲突、系统环境的异常、插件的干扰,或是文档本身的损坏。本文将深入探讨导致这一问题的十余种核心原因,并提供一系列经过验证的、循序渐进的解决方案,旨在帮助您从根源上诊断并修复问题,恢复文档处理的顺畅体验。
2026-04-20 14:49:45
350人看过